Exploring OCAN’s Potential for Health Equity

This webinar will highlight how organizations can use the Ontario Common Assessment of Need (OCAN) when planning your programs and services.

  • In this webinar you will learn about:
  • What is the OCAN, who is using it, its value to the mental health system, and potential benefits for equity-related planning at the program, agency & provincial level;
  • Opportunities and challenges that OCAN presents for clients and organizations;
  • Considerations and perspectives from persons with lived experience; and
  • Future plans for OCAN to help regional and provincial planning for programs and services with equity in mind.
